Professional JavaScript (Beginner to Advanced!)

This is the #1 resource to master modern JavaScript! Learn modern ES6+ JavaScript by building real, beautiful projects.
4.61 (536 reviews)
Udemy
platform
English
language
Programming Languages
category
Professional JavaScript (Beginner to Advanced!)
3 039
students
20 hours
content
Jul 2024
last update
$29.99
regular price

Why take this course?

🚀 [Course Title] Professional JavaScript 2024 (Beginner to Advanced!) 🎓

🎉 #1 Resource to Master Modern JavaScript! 🆚

Are you ready to dive into the world of JavaScript and emerge as a pro? Our comprehensive course is designed to take you from a beginner to an advanced developer, all while working on real-world projects. 🌟

What You'll Learn:

Fundamentals:

  • Understanding the basics of JavaScript syntax and structure.
  • Manipulating HTML and CSS with DOM methods.
  • Event handling and user interaction.

⚙️ Intermediate Concepts:

  • Mastering asynchronous programming with async/await and promises.
  • Fetching data from APIs and handling JSON responses.
  • Exploring regular expressions for pattern matching and validation.

🌐 Advanced Techniques:

  • Diving into ES6+ features like arrow functions, destructuring, and optional chaining.
  • Setting up a modern build process with webpack and Babel.
  • Implementing state management and architecture patterns in your applications.

🛠️ Project-Based Learning:

  • Build three complete projects ranging from simple to complex, including a to-do app, a weather dashboard, and a full-fledged web application.

Course Features:

Hands-On Coding: Engage with interactive coding challenges and real-time projects that solidify your understanding of JavaScript concepts.

📚 Detailed Video Lessons: Learn from clear and concise video content covering everything from the basics to advanced topics.

🤝 Community Support: Join a community of fellow learners and experts in our forums to discuss challenges, share insights, and get help when you're stuck.

🔥 Cutting-Edge Content: Stay up-to-date with the latest JavaScript features and best practices as they evolve.

What You'll Achieve:

🏆 Confidence in Your Skills: Say goodbye to JavaScript frustration. With our course, you'll confidently tackle any JavaScript challenge that comes your way.

🚀 Professional Growth: Stand out in the job market with advanced knowledge and a portfolio of projects to showcase your skills.

📈 Real-World Application: Apply what you learn directly into real-world scenarios, preparing you for any development task.

Course Breakdown:

  • JavaScript Syntax & Structure

    • Variables and data types
    • Control structures and loops
    • Functions and arrow functions
    • Objects and arrays
    • Error handling and exception management
  • DOM Manipulation & Event Handling

    • QuerySelector(), manipulating styles, adding event listeners
    • Bubbling and capturing phases of event propagation
    • Form validation and user input processing
  • Asynchronous JavaScript & APIs

    • Working with async/await
    • Fetching data using fetch()
    • Managing state in modern applications
    • Understanding the HTTP request lifecycle (2xx, 4xx, 5xx)
  • Modern JavaScript Features

    • ES6+ syntax enhancements
    • Destructuring, spread/rest operator, default parameters
    • Optional chaining and nullish coalescing
    • Import/Export module system
  • Build & Deploy:

    • Setting up a development environment with webpack and Babel
    • Transpiling modern JavaScript to ensure compatibility across browsers
    • Implementing a folder structure that promotes maintainability
  • Project Work:

    • Building three comprehensive projects from scratch
    • Applying best practices for code organization and separation of concerns
    • Enhancing your portfolio with diverse applications

Join Us Now!

Don't let JavaScript be the hurdle that holds you back any longer. With our expert-led course, you'll not only understand JavaScript but also love writing it. 🤩

Enroll today and transform your coding journey from overwhelming to empowering. We can't wait to see what you'll create! 🚀💻

Sign Up Now and take the first step towards becoming a JavaScript guru! 🎉✨

Course Gallery

Professional JavaScript (Beginner to Advanced!) – Screenshot 1
Screenshot 1Professional JavaScript (Beginner to Advanced!)
Professional JavaScript (Beginner to Advanced!) – Screenshot 2
Screenshot 2Professional JavaScript (Beginner to Advanced!)
Professional JavaScript (Beginner to Advanced!) – Screenshot 3
Screenshot 3Professional JavaScript (Beginner to Advanced!)
Professional JavaScript (Beginner to Advanced!) – Screenshot 4
Screenshot 4Professional JavaScript (Beginner to Advanced!)

Loading charts...

Related Topics

5095092
udemy ID
18/01/2023
course created date
22/01/2023
course indexed date
ANUBHAV JAIN
course submited by